About Bachelor's Degree or Higher

Sonoma County, California has a bachelor's degree or higher of 38.5%, ranking #330 of 3,222 counties nationwide — 14.2% above the national value of 33.7%. Within California, it ranks #17 of 58. This places it in the 90th percentile nationally.

Percentage of the population aged 25+ with a bachelor's degree or higher.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ey 2024 5-Year Estimates. All values are estimates derived from survey samples and are subject to margin of error. For more information, see our methodology.
